I invite you to rest deeply into this DreamSong Yoga Nidra. Find a comfortable place to lie down, be warm and cosy, maybe with something covering your eyes, and let go into full relaxation and rejuvenation. My Nidra sessions always include a healing song (or songs) for you to receive into your heart. Most of these songs are improvised at the moment.
